My annual pre-Halloween board game event is this Sunday, from noon until nine. At least 8 people will be showing up (though #8 won't show until 6 PM, but it is possible that we might have as many as 12. So here is my current game plan to entertain up to a dozen players all at the same table:

1. Camp Grizzly. With all the expansions, this game can handle a dozen players. If people show up late, their characters start in the woods.

2. Desperation. This seems to be more of story-telling exercise than a game, but we will give it a try. I am going to tape construction paper over my basement windows, turn out the lights, turn on a couple of battery-powered LED lanterns that flicker like candles, and put on a sea shanty mix. Then we will do The Isabel scenario. The limit on player numbers seems arbitrary, given that we are just taking turns reading cards and adding improv elements.

3. The Gothic Game. Although there are only movement tokens for 8 players, I can add a few more from other games.

4. Other games. If somebody brought a thematic game that can handle a big group, we will play that. Otherwise, I will suggest to players that we could play Werewolf, Psycho Raiders, Slasher Flick, Zombies!!!, or even Zombies!!! vs Humans!!!. One woman who might show really wants to play Nuclear War/Escalation, and that certainly works with a big group. Otherwise, we can split into two tables, and that opens all kinds of possibilities, like Fury of Dracula or Mall of Horror. Or we might play Camp Grizzly again, because everybody loves that game.

Just basing this on one play as well, but I think the Vampire has plenty of checks and balances. My potential issue is the Haunt mechanic; on paper it sounds good, but in practice it seemed highly unlikely for anyone to actually get to use it to return to the game.

I was debating this house rule: You can draw the cards as normal, with each result giving you +1 space on the resurrection track, OR simply go up 1 on the track with no card drawing whatsoever. So a bit more risk and reward, since we saw our first dead player get knocked down on the track twice from drawing DEATH results.

I totally get that the game does not want to keep letting people come back to life, but they only come back with 4 health and the Death Knell cards force the game to end quickly anyway.
